How is there no sex in the novel? Catherine becomes pregnant with Cathy, Isabella with Linton; the act is required for pregnancy to occur. Admittedly, for Isabella and Heathcliff, given what Brontë shows of their relationship, one might imagine the sex isn't pleasurable, likely bordering on or actual abuse, but it's definitely there. There are so many gaps in the telling too, since it's framed from Nelly Dean's perspective, which isn't omniscient. So it's very likely possible Catherine and Heathcliff at that age of raging hormones awakened/ explored their sexuality together whenever they vanished into the moors.

Lots of good ones on here already! I'm trying to think of recent ones I've seen that fit the bill...

Melo Movie: an interesting take on familial obligation and how it interacts with individual mental health issues

Good Partner: not sad per se but its look at long-term relationships, divorce, and commitment makes for poignant storytelling

Oh My Ghost Clients: I'm biased here because I love Jung Kyungho lol but there's a good mix of comedy and tragedy in this one. Its main concern is social commentary on the poor working conditions of laborers in South Korea - this is mostly where the tragedy on the show comes from.
